Description:
In this, the fourth edition, the work has been further enlarged and improved by adding courses in Advanced Mechanical Drawing consisting of short elementary courses in Advanced isometrical Drawing, Architectural Drawing, Sheet Metal Drafting, Machine Details, and Working Drawings made from freehand sketches of small machine parts.
